Ingredients
List of Ingredients with Measurements
- 1 cup fresh spinach, chopped
- 1 cup canned artichoke hearts, drained and chopped
- 1 cup cream cheese, softened
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
Optional Ingredients for Customization
You can change this dip to fit your taste. Here are a few ideas:
- Add a kick: Use diced jalapeños for heat.
- Herb it up: Mix in fresh herbs like basil or thyme.
- Extra cheese: Swap mozzarella for cheddar or gouda.
- Nutty flavor: Try adding a few tablespoons of chopped walnuts.
- Creamy twist: Use Greek yogurt in place of sour cream.
These options let you create a dip that fits your mood and taste.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Prepping the Ingredients
First, gather all your ingredients. You will need:
- 1 cup fresh spinach, chopped
- 1 cup canned artichoke hearts, drained and chopped
- 1 cup cream cheese, softened
- 1/2 cup sour cream
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on lemon juice
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
Chop the spinach and artichokes. Make sure to drain the artichokes well. This keeps the dip from being too watery. Mince the garlic for a fresh taste. Set everything aside.
Mixing and Combining the Dip
In a large mixing bowl, blend the softened cream cheese and sour cream. Stir until the mix is smooth. This is the base of our dip. Add the chopped spinach, artichokes, minced garlic, lemon juice,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ix everything well.
Next, gently fold in the shredded mozzarella and Parmesan cheese. Save a little mozzarella for the top. This will give your dip a beautiful, cheesy crust. Make sure all the ingredients are evenly mixed.
Baking the Cheesy Dip
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). While the oven heats, transfer the dip mixture to a baking dish. Spread it evenly across the dish.
Now, sprinkle the reserved mozzarella cheese on top. This will create a delicious cheesy layer. Bake the dip for 20-25 minutes. Look for a bubbly and golden top.
Once it's done, remove it from the oven. Let it c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y your cheesy low-carb spinach artichoke dip with veggie sticks or low-carb crackers!
Tips & Tricks
How to Achieve the Perfect Creamy Texture
To get a smooth, creamy dip, start with softened cream cheese. It mixes better. Blend cream cheese and sour cream until smooth. This helps avoid lumps. Always chop spinach and artichokes finely. This keeps the dip creamy and easy to scoop.
Flavor Enhancements for Extra Zing
Add a teaspoon of lemon juice for brightness. It makes the dip taste fresh. You can also try adding a pinch of red pepper flakes. This gives a nice kick without being too spicy. If you love garlic, feel free to add more than two cloves.
Cooking Tips for Best Results
Bake the dip until it’s bubbly and golden on top. This takes about 20 to 25 minutes. Keep an eye on it to prevent burning. Let it cool for a few minutes before serving. This makes it easier to dip. Serve with fresh veggie sticks or low-carb crackers for a fun crunch.

Variations
Spicy Version of Spinach Artichoke Dip
To add heat, mix in diced jalapeños or red pepper flakes. Start with one teaspoon. You can always add more heat later. This spicy twist gives the dip a nice kick. Pair it with cool veggies to balance the heat.
Dairy-Free Adaptation Suggestions
For a dairy-free dip, use vegan cream cheese and sour cream. You can replace mozzarella with vegan cheese. Make sure to pick a brand that melts well. This way, you can enjoy the same creamy texture without the dairy.
Additional Mix-Ins for Different Flavors
Get creative with your mix-ins! Try adding cooked bacon or sun-dried tomatoes. Chopped olives or fresh herbs like basil work great too. Each addition brings a new taste and fun texture. Don’t be afraid to experiment!
Storage Information
How to Store Leftovers Properly
To keep your cheesy low-carb spinach artichoke dip fresh, let it cool first. Transfer it to an airtight container. Make sure to seal it well. Store it in the fridge for up to three days. This helps keep the flavors intact and ready for your next snack.
Freezing Instructions for Long-Term Storage
You can freeze this dip for later use. First, let it cool completely. Then, place it in a freezer-safe container. Leave some space at the top, as it may expand. Label the container with the date. You can freeze it for up to three months. When you're ready, just thaw it in the fridge overnight.
Reheating Tips for Optimal Freshness
To reheat, place the dip in an oven-safe dish.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Cover the dish with foil to avoid burning. Heat for about 15-20 minutes. Stir halfway for even warmth. You can also use a microwave. Heat in short bursts, stirring in between. Enjoy that warm, cheesy goodness!
FAQs
Can I make this dip ahead of time?
Yes, you can prepare this dip a day ahead. Mix all the ingredients and place them in a baking dish. Cover it and store it in the fridge. When you're ready to serve, just bake it. This saves time and keeps flavors fresh!
What can I use as a low-carb dipping option?
You can serve this dip with veggie sticks. Try celery, bell peppers, or cucumbers. Low-carb crackers also work great. They add a nice crunch and complement the dip well. You can even use cheese crisps for a fun twist!
How many carbs are in a serving of this dip?
Each serving has about 4 grams of carbs. This makes it a perfect snack for low-carb diets. You can enjoy this cheesy dip without worry. Always check the exact amounts based on your ingredients!
Can I substitute fresh spinach with frozen spinach?
Yes, you can use frozen spinach! Just make sure to thaw and drain it well. Remove any excess water to keep the dip creamy. This swap works well and saves prep time too. Enjoy the same great taste with less fuss!
